Octopuses are among the most unusual and intelligent creatures living in the world’s oceans. Their unique body structure, incredible ability to change color, and high intelligence level make them some of the most fascinating marine inhabitants. For years, scientists have been studying these creatures and discovering more amazing facts about their behavior and abilities. Here are some captivating facts that will help you better understand the extraordinary world of octopuses.
- Octopuses have three hearts, each with a different function. Two hearts pump blood through the gills, while the third circulates it throughout the body. When an octopus swims, its main heart temporarily stops, which is why they prefer crawling along the ocean floor rather than active swimming.
- Octopus blood is blue due to the presence of hemocyanin, a copper-based protein. This protein efficiently transports oxygen even in cold water, where hemoglobin would be less effective. Thanks to this adaptation, octopuses thrive in deep-sea environments.
- Octopuses are considered one of the most intelligent invertebrates. They can solve puzzles, open jars with screw-on lids, and even use objects as tools. Research shows that octopuses have an excellent memory and can learn from past experiences.
- Each arm of an octopus has its own nervous system and can function independently of the brain. Even if an arm is severed, it can continue to react to stimuli and attempt to carry out its function. This is because nearly two-thirds of an octopus’s neurons are located in its arms rather than its brain.
- Octopuses have an extraordinary ability to change the color and texture of their skin, helping them hide from predators. Their skin contains special pigment cells called chromatophores, which expand or contract to alter the color of their body. This allows them to camouflage seamlessly with their surroundings or signal their mood.
- When threatened, an octopus can release a cloud of ink that disorients predators and gives it time to escape. This ink contains substances that temporarily impair the predator’s sense of smell. Some species use this technique not only for defense but also as a tool for hunting.
- Octopuses are escape artists and can find their way back to the ocean even through complex maze-like pathways. There have been documented cases of octopuses opening aquarium lids, squeezing through drainage pipes, and escaping back into the sea. Their problem-solving abilities and ingenuity continue to amaze scientists.
- Octopuses primarily feed on crustaceans, mollusks, and fish. They use their powerful, beak-like mouth to crack open shells and extract the soft tissue inside. Their saliva contains toxins that can paralyze their prey, making it easier to consume.
- Male octopuses have a specially modified arm used to transfer spermatophores to the female during mating. After reproduction, the male usually dies from exhaustion, while the female lays thousands of eggs. She guards them until they hatch, after which she also dies from starvation.
- Octopuses have a relatively short lifespan, typically ranging from one to three years. Some species, like the giant Pacific octopus, can live up to five years. However, due to their fast metabolism and unique reproductive cycle, their life expectancy remains short.
- Octopuses can perform autotomy, meaning they can detach one of their arms to distract predators. This is similar to how lizards shed their tails as a defense mechanism. The arm can regenerate over time, but the process takes a significant amount of energy and time.
- Octopuses are widely consumed in various cuisines around the world. They are particularly popular in Japan, Korea, and Mediterranean countries. They can be eaten raw, boiled, fried, or even live in some cultures.
- Octopuses are excellent swimmers and use jet propulsion to move through the water. They expel water forcefully through a siphon, allowing them to escape threats quickly or travel long distances. However, they spend most of their time slowly crawling along the seabed.
- Some octopus species have unique defense mechanisms. For example, the blue-ringed octopus produces one of the most potent neurotoxins in the world, which can paralyze a human in minutes. Its venom is significantly more powerful than cyanide, and there is no known antidote.
